The Validate functionality in NTO's email campaign will check for the following three items:
- Each content area specified in a dynamic content rule exists. This means that all the different content areas defined in the dynamic content rules should exist in the email.
- Words or phrases used may trigger spam filters. The Validate functionality will identify any words or phrases that are commonly associated with spam and may cause the email to be flagged by spam filters.
- Personalization strings map to attributes or data extension fields. It will ensure that any personalization strings used in the email are correctly linked to the corresponding attributes or data extension fields containing the relevant information.
